Warning Signs You Need Wet Vacuum Water Extraction
Water damage can be sneaky, but ignoring the warning signs can lead to costly repairs and health hazards. Here are some common indicators that you need Wet Vacuum Water Extraction: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Unpleasant smells can be a sign of water damage, especially if they’re coming from a specific area of your property. Don’t ignore these odors, as they can attract pests and create an environment for mold growth.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Visible damage to your flooring can be a sign of water damage. If your floors are warped, buckled, or sagging, it’s time to call in the experts.
Discoloration or Stains on Walls and Ceilings
Visible stains on your walls and ceilings can be a sign of water damage. These stains can be caused by mineral deposits, rust, or other substances that have leached into your walls.
Water Stains or Mineral Deposits on Furniture and Fixtures
Water damage can also affect your furniture and fixtures, causing stains or mineral deposits. If you notice any of these signs, it’s time to act fast.
Increased Humidity Levels
Rising humidity levels can create an environment for mold and bacteria growth. If you notice your property feels damp or musty, it’s time to call in the experts.
Unusual Noises or Leaks
Unusual noises or leaks can be a sign of water damage. If you hear strange noises or notice water leaks, don’t ignore them, as they can lead to costly repairs.
Wet Vacuum Water Extraction v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small leak in a bathroom or kitchen | Yes | No | You can likely handle a small leak yourself with a wet/dry vacuum and some elbow grease. |
| Large flood in a basement or crawlspace | No | Yes | A large flood needs specialized equipment and expertise to extract the water safely and efficiently. |
| Hidden water pockets in walls or ceilings | No | Yes | Hidden water pockets need specialized equipment and expertise to detect and extract. |
| Water damage in a crawl space or basement | No | Yes | Water damage in these areas can be hazardous and need specialized equipment and expertise to fix. |
| Water damage in a high-value item, such as a piano or organ | No | Yes | Water damage to high-value items needs specialized equipment and expertise to preserve and restore. |
| Water damage in a large commercial space | No | Yes | Water damage in commercial spaces needs specialized equipment and expertise to restore and reduce downtime. |
